Output 8dc067419972f8da954d0b1afeac54b627e9aa7cb6e8b40f9e18cbb695005781:2

value
268814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96786d7622ddcdf6bccf7c933d187b49ad8f6ff9 OP_EQUAL
address
3FQdYmpRdWWc1Wq2bQfmmUKi28fXyqeuqp
transaction
8dc067419972f8da954d0b1afeac54b627e9aa7cb6e8b40f9e18cbb695005781
spent
true